Procedure/Technical Writer 2

Procedure/Technical Writer 2

Apidel Technologies

Chino, CA

Full-time

Posted 5 days ago


Job description

Education Requirement
High School Diploma or Equivalent
Day-to-Day Responsibilities/Workload
Core Responsibilities
Work Method Documentation Development

Design, draft, and maintain:
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s)
Job Aids
Performance Support Notebooks
Manual updates (e.g., Rubber Glove, Grounding, Rigging, Transmission Manuals)
Ensure documentation is:
Field-ready, practical, and usable by craft personnel
Aligned with current standards, policies, and safety requirements
Structured per approved WMI governance and SOP procedures
SME Engagement & Working Sessions
Schedule and facilitate working sessions with SMEs, reviewers, and advisors
Elicit technical input, operational insights, and field practices
Capture consensus decisions and translate them into clear documentation
Research, Analysis & Technical Accuracy
Research and consolidate policies, materials, presentations, vendor information, and SME input
Validate accuracy and completeness of deliverables prior to approval
Collaboration & Project Support
Partner with WMI Advisors, Project Leads, stakeholders, and SMEs
Provide status updates and support project timelines
Follow governance, review, and approval workflows defined in WMI procedures
Field Engagement & Media Support
Perform on-site visits and job walks as needed
Conduct basic image editing to support documentation
Work with media vendors to write scripts and guide development
Maintenance & Continuous Improvement
Maintain existing documentation in response to:

Standards changes
Corrective actions
Safety workstreams
New tools, equipment, or processes
Required Skills/Attributes
Experience Level (Practical Reality)
This role is not entry-level in practice.

Typical requirement:

58+ years of technical writing experience, or
35+ years of technical writing experience plus strong utility/industrial/field-operations exposure
This expectation is driven by high safety and compliance impact, direct interaction with experienced craft SMEs, and MOC-driven timelines with audit scrutiny.
Required Skills & Background
Proven experience producing technical or procedural documentation
Ability to translate complex technical input into plain, field-usable language
Strong facilitation skills for SME working sessions
Strong organizational, writing, and version-control discipline
Comfort collaborating across organizational units
Experience with Microsoft Word, Excel, PowerPoint, photo editing software, SharePoint, OneDrive, Acrobat, Outlook, Teams, and Copilot

Desired Skills/Attributes

Experience in utilities, energy, construction, manufacturing, or industrial environments (strongly preferred)
